Peer Mentor Program Supervisor

The Peer Mentor Program Supervisor is responsible for developing, implementing, and overseeing a peer mentoring program aimed at supporting individuals with disabilities in identifying and building the independent life they desire. Peer mentoring is support from other people with disabilities who have lived experience using systems of support. This role involves recruitment and training of peer mentors, coordinating mentoring activities, and evaluating the program's effectiveness.
